What is a Qt software engineer?

A Qt Software Engineer is a developer who specializes in designing, developing, and maintaining applications using the Qt framework. Qt is a cross-platform C++ framework used for creating graphical user interfaces (GUIs) and applications for desktop, embedded, and mobile systems. These engineers work with technologies like QML, C++, and Qt Widgets to build responsive and high-performance software. Their role often involves UI/UX design, performance optimization, and integrating third-party APIs or hardware components.

What does a Qt software engineer do?

A Qt Software Engineer typically spends their days writing and maintaining code for cross-platform desktop or embedded applications using the Qt framework and C++. Daily tasks often include designing user interfaces, optimizing application performance, debugging issues, and integrating new features based on project requirements. Collaboration with UX/UI designers, product managers, and other software engineers is frequent, ensuring that end-user needs and project goals are consistently met. You might also participate in code reviews and contribute to continuous improvement of development practices within the team.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Qt software engineer?

To thrive as a Qt Software Engineer, you need strong proficiency in C++ programming, deep understanding of the Qt framework, and a background in software development—often validated by a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with development tools such as Qt Creator, version control systems (like Git), and experience with cross-platform application development are highly valued, while certifications in Qt development can be advantageous. Excellent problem-solving skills, teamwork, and clear communication help you stand out in collaborative software environments.
